Overview
An oil change machine is a specialized piece of equipment designed to streamline the process of replacing oil in vehicles and industrial machinery. It eliminates the need for manual draining and refilling, significantly reducing labor costs and minimizing environmental hazards. These machines are essential in settings where frequent oil changes are required, such as automotive repair shops, fleet maintenance centers, and manufacturing plants. Modern oil change machines are equipped with advanced features like automated pumps, filtration systems, and digital controls. They ensure that the oil change process is efficient, clean, and consistent. By automating this routine maintenance task, businesses can improve operational efficiency and reduce downtime.
Structure and Working Principle
Oil change machines typically consist of a reservoir for new oil, a pump for draining old oil, and a filtration system to remove contaminants. The machine is connected to the vehicle or machinery via hoses and adapters. When activated, the pump extracts the old oil, which is then filtered and stored for proper disposal. Simultaneously, new oil is pumped into the system at the required volume. The working principle revolves around creating a vacuum or pressure differential to facilitate the flow of oil. Some models also include heating elements to improve oil viscosity during cold weather operations. The entire process is controlled via a user interface, which allows operators to monitor and adjust parameters as needed.
Key Features
One of the standout features of oil change machines is their ability to handle multiple types of oils, including engine oil, transmission fluid, and hydraulic oil. They are designed with durability in mind, often constructed from stainless steel and high-grade plastics to withstand harsh industrial environments. Advanced models come with digital displays, automated shut-off mechanisms, and safety interlocks to prevent overfilling or spills. Filtration systems are another critical feature, ensuring that any contaminants are removed before the oil is disposed of or recycled. These features collectively enhance the machine's reliability and ease of use.
Application Areas
Oil change machines are predominantly used in automotive repair shops and fleet maintenance facilities, where they help maintain large numbers of vehicles efficiently. They are also employed in industrial settings, such as manufacturing plants and power generation facilities, where machinery requires regular oil changes to operate smoothly. In addition to commercial applications, some high-end models are used in racing teams and aviation maintenance, where precision and speed are paramount. The versatility of these machines makes them indispensable in any environment where oil changes are a frequent and critical task.
Maintenance and Precautions
Regular maintenance is essential to keep an oil change machine operating at peak performance. This includes cleaning the filters, checking hoses for wear and tear, and ensuring that all electrical components are functioning correctly. Proper disposal of used oil is also a critical consideration, as improper handling can lead to environmental contamination. Operators should always follow the manufacturer's guidelines for maintenance and safety. Precautions such as wearing protective gear and ensuring proper ventilation in the work area can prevent accidents and health hazards. Regular inspections and timely repairs will extend the machine's lifespan and ensure consistent performance.
B2B Procurement Guide
When procuring an oil change machine for B2B use, consider factors such as oil capacity, compatibility with different types of oils, and ease of maintenance. Machines with higher capacity are suitable for large-scale operations, while smaller units may suffice for smaller workshops. It's also important to evaluate the machine's features, such as automation levels, filtration efficiency, and user interface. Reputable suppliers often provide after-sales support, including training and spare parts availability. Comparing prices and reading customer reviews can help in making an informed decision. Always opt for machines that meet industry standards and come with warranties.
